Coalition demands expedite action on appointment of Substantive AGF

Issues 30 days Ultimatum to FG, Minister of Finance

Coalition of Civil Society Organisation, under the aegis of Civil Society Group for Good Governance CSGGG, has called on President Muhammadu Buhari to expedite action on the appointment of a new Accountant General of the Federation.

The group decrying the government hesitation in appointing a new AGF, recalled that the peaceful protest which held earlier today in Abuja at the Federal Ministry of Finance, is in futherance to the group’s previous actions on the issue which so far yield no result.

The president of the Comrade Ogakwu Dominic addressing newsmen noted that CSOs are concerned about the interim appointment of an acting Accountant general of the federation owing to the sensitive role the office plays in the economic development of the country.

Ogakwu disclosing that concerned CSOs, had overtime selflessly and graciously tasked themselves to hold two press conference, series of media engagement, formal letter to President Muhammadu Buhari, the Secretary to the government of the federation, the Head of Service, the Ministry of Finance and other relevant stakeholders to drive home demands all to no avail, however issued a thirty days ultimatum to the FG for the substantive appointment of a new accountant general of the federation.

A co-convener, Comrade Igwe Ude-Umanta, reiterating the importance of the office, urged Buhari to punish everyone found culpable in frustrating the appointment of a substantive officer, noting that Nigeria cannot be a nation of accountability without the office of the accountant general of the federation.

Meanwhile the Coalition earnestly prayed the Federal Government, Hon. Miinister of Finance, Zainab Ahmed, to avoid the pitfall of recruiting an inexperienced individual to man the office, emphasising that the exercise should be limited to well experienced directors in the pool within the four walls of the ministry.
